Dear Farmer Rabbit,
An Evil Veg-Romancer has taken over the kingdom with their army of necro-crops. We believe their next target is your carrot patch.
Good Luck, it's Harvesting Time.
Carrots are spawning faster than you can harvest them from the carrot patches in your garden. All you can do it throw trowels at them. Try to harvest as many as you can!
Tips:
- Carrots have a small chance to drop a power-up that will increase your fire-rate for a short amount of time!

I love the graphics and feel of it!

The gameplay itself seems a bit simple, but maybe I just didn't go far enough. Are there any pickups other than the bullet-burst (lighting) one? I found myself missing a heart pickup (because if low on health, you _would_ risk going for a health-pickup, when with any other there's less choice in a sense).
Also like the puns... would have gone for 'ne-crops' myself, but I can see that this would maybe not scan to people less used to wordplay.
I think the game feel is a little bit off though. Defeating enemies feels really weak and the trowels themselves don't feel very impactful. I also found the controls a little bit more floaty than I'd like. I think some beefier sound effects, some more animations and particles, and maybe half as much momentum would make the game a lot more fun.
I also agree that more variety powerups would be good, or even ways to permanently become more powerful, since it would give the game more sense of progression.
